Magdalena & Mila Journée team up on electrifying new track ‘Caution’ via Journeey Records

Thomas Gaboury-Potvin
Melodic Techno, Reviews
11 March 2026

Magdalena pushes her forward-leaning Melodic House & Techno touch into sharper territory, teaming up with Mila Journée for a release that’s equal parts tension and release. Indie dance-tinged momentum meets distorted, disorienting synth work, driven by a warning-alarm lead that cuts through the mix, and drum fills that bring an organic edge to its electrifying drop.

Out March 06 on Mila Journée’s Journeey Records, ‘Caution’ is a peak-time Melodic House & Techno cut, precision-engineered for maximum impact and restless, cinematic energy.

Magdalena, who has consistently carved out her place within the Melodic House & Techno landscape, through standout releases on labels such as Diynamic, Zamna Records and Core Records, continues to evolve with a sound that balances driving precision and emotive depth. Bringing her signature atmospheric intensity into ‘Caution’, she reinforces the identity that has become synonymous with her name. Her presence on some of the world’s most influential stages from Tomorrowland and Afterlife to Zamna, Cercle, Resistance, alongside Circoloco’s guest mix, underscores her global resonance.

Joining her is Mila Journée, a producer and label head with a sharp, detail-driven approach and a refined melodic sensibility, whose work has also found a home on labels including ERRORR, Simulate, and Nervous Records.

Together, this first collaboration spotlights the signature sounds of both artists, a meeting point of control and tension, and signals a potent new creative partnership.
